If I leave my hair more than a day without washing then it goes greasy! is there anyway of sorting this problem?

Baby powder helps. I use it when I straighten my hair and don't wash it for a couple if days. it controls the natural oils so that it doesn't look oily.

Try rinsing your hair on the days you normally wouldn't wash it, it will get your scalp used to producing less oil so that you can skip days without feeling so oily :)

The more you wash it, the more it dries out, so the faster it will get oily because your body thinks it needs more oil, I go at least two days with out washing it easily, but I used to not be able to. Try using a new shampoo.
